2018-12-10 AS400的第一天
sql基础:

/**创建班级表*/
create table cla(class_id int(9) NOT NULL AUTO_INCREMENT,classes varchar(255) not null,PRIMARY key (class_id)
)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1;/**创建学生表*/
ccreate table stu(id int(9) not null AUTO_INCREMENT,name varchar(255) not null,gender enum("男","女"),birth date not null,class_id int(9) not null, PRIMARY key(id),foreign key(class_id)  REFERENCES cla(class_id)
)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1;/**向班级表中插入数据*/
insert into cla(classes) value("一班");
insert into cla(classes) value("二班");
insert into cla(classes) value("三班");/**向学生表中插入数据*/
insert into stu(name,gender,birth,class_id) value("李磊","男","20000127",1);
insert into stu(name,gender,birth,class_id) value("韩梅梅","女","19990301",1);
insert into stu(name,gender,birth,class_id) value("韩冬","男","20000506",1);insert into stu(name,gender,birth,class_id) value("马冬梅","女","19980821",2);
insert into stu(name,gender,birth,class_id) value("小青","女","19980801",2);
insert into stu(name,gender,birth,class_id) value("小白","男","19990401",2);
insert into stu(name,gender,birth,class_id) value("齐德隆","男","19990620",2);
insert into stu(name,gender,birth,class_id) value("齐东强","男","19990620",2);insert into stu(name,gender,birth,class_id) value("小兰","女","20000127",3);
insert into stu(name,gender,birth,class_id) value("红红","女","19990301",3);
insert into stu(name,gender,birth,class_id) value("萨","女","20000506",3);
insert into stu(name,gender,birth,class_id) value("熊大","男","20000506",3);

/**按班级查找班级总人数*/
select c.classes,count(*) from stu s,cla c where s.class_id = c.class_id group by s.class_id;

/**从学生表和班级表按学生出生时间降序查找学生所有信息*/
select * from stu s,cla c where s.class_id = c.class_id order by birth DESC;

/**删除id为12的学生信息*/
delete from stu where id = 12;/**更新id为11的学生姓名为飒飒*/
update stu set name="飒飒" where id = 11;

记录开始学习AS400(01)相关推荐

  1. JDBC学习笔记01【JDBC快速入门、JDBC各个类详解、JDBC之CRUD练习】

    黑马程序员-JDBC文档(腾讯微云)JDBC笔记.pdf:https://share.weiyun.com/Kxy7LmRm JDBC学习笔记01[JDBC快速入门.JDBC各个类详解.JDBC之CR ...

  2. MySQL学习笔记01【数据库概念、MySQL安装与使用】

    MySQL 文档-黑马程序员(腾讯微云):https://share.weiyun.com/RaCdIwas 1-MySQL基础.pdf.2-MySQL约束与设计.pdf.3-MySQL多表查询与事务 ...

  3. 2021第一学期学习笔记01

    2021第一学期学习笔记01 摘要 一.知识点 1.1 追溯 1.2 区块链 二.项目报告 三.本地服务器 四.环境配置 4.1 JDK 展望 摘要 本周的学习情况主要是进行基础理论的学习,查找有关于 ...

  4. 智能语音:好玩的语音控制是怎么实现的?学习笔记01

    智能语音:好玩的语音控制是怎么实现的?学习笔记01 智能音箱的技术架构 智能音箱主要涉及拾音.前端信号处理.语音识别.自然语言处理和语音合成等技术,现在一些产品甚至提供了声纹识别技术. 当然,智能音箱 ...

  5. axure交互页面设计【学习篇01】

    axure学习记录一.2020.0305 未来会在这个专题下不定期更一些关于axure学习日常,小白入手,希望大家能够一起学习进步吧~ 今天这期教程是跟着b站 up主av40374556 学习的,附上 ...

  6. 英特尔OpenVINO工具套件高级课程实验操作记录与学习总结

    英特尔OpenVINO工具套件高级课程&实验操作记录与学习总结 实验机器环境部分信息: dc2-user@10-0-255-63:~$ lsb_release -a No LSB module ...

  7. 大数据Hadoop教程-学习笔记01【大数据导论与Linux基础】

    视频教程:哔哩哔哩网站:黑马大数据Hadoop入门视频教程,总时长:14:22:04 教程资源:https://pan.baidu.com/s/1WYgyI3KgbzKzFD639lA-_g,提取码: ...

  8. MySQL技术内幕-InnoDB存储引擎第2版-学习笔记-01

    MySQL技术内幕-InnoDB存储引擎第2版-学习笔记-01 1. MySQL体系结构和存储引擎 1.1 定义数据库和实例 数据库database: 物理操作系统文件或其他形式文件类型的集合. 当使 ...

  9. 今天刚刚开通了写播客的功能,以后记录工作学习的点点滴滴

    2017年,新的开始,今年开始写播客,尽量记录工作学习的点点滴滴 转载于:https://www.cnblogs.com/yjk295722366/p/6368306.html

最新文章

  1. ASP.NET2.0中用Gridview控件操作数据
  2. Linux数据报文接收发送总结4
  3. 任务和特权级保护(五)——《x86汇编语言:从实模式到保护模式》读书笔记36
  4. 输入 ng build 或者 ng serve 之后没有任何输出的问题分析
  5. MessageQueue Message Looper Handler的解释说明
  6. Python shutil.md
  7. 程序员所要具备的基本素质
  8. ubuntu中pycharm无法输入汉字
  9. python在线题库推荐_Python题库.docx
  10. 网页视频之ACC格式解析
  11. 读后感系列-2.《看见》柴静(二)
  12. Android面试题之Activity篇
  13. Inflate使用小结
  14. 如何编制试算平衡表_在实际工作中,余额试算平衡通过编制试算平衡表进行。()...
  15. 给图片加水印的简单方法,手机图片加水印也可以用
  16. 个人电脑详细的安全设置方法
  17. mybatis报错:parameter ' ' not fount.Available parameters are [0, 1, param1, param2]
  18. 计算机桌面怎么添加便签,桌面记事本,教您怎么在桌面添加便签
  19. 北京大学计算机学院保研名单,北京大学2011年保研名单汇总
  20. 19.Java复习(二)

热门文章

  1. iObit Driver Booster 8 驱动更新失败 只停留在 1%
  2. Mapper method ‘com.xxx.dao.ActivityDao.update attempted to return null from a method with a primiti
  3. 以梦为马,越骑越傻。诗和远方,越走越慌
  4. IBMV7000存储电源模块PSU报错“Power Supply Fault type 2“
  5. (转)计算机领域的顶级会议和期刊
  6. 让微信公众号自动回复可以跳转小程序的消息
  7. 计算机网络CPT简单应用
  8. 【连载】从单片机到操作系统⑥——FreeRTOS任务切换机制详解
  9. python程序员搞笑表情包_几十个程序员扎心的瞬间—必存表情包系列
  10. 我国逸管家中小企业融资难现状及分析(含开题报告、实践报告)(20180404105041)